Noun Acquitter Definition and Examples
Definition:
1.noun
A person who acquits, especially one who declares a person not guilty of a crime or accusation.
((n.) One who acquits or releases.)
Origin:
Early 17th century; earliest use found in Randle Cotgrave (fl. 1587–?1630), lexicographer. From acquit + -er.
